site stats

Spsa algorithm python

WebThis algorithm requires the gradient and either the Hessian or a function that computes the product of the Hessian with a given vector. Suitable for large-scale problems. On … Web11 Jun 2024 · The purpose of the paper was to optimize some parameters by maximizing the regularized log-likelihood. Then they calculate Partial derivatives. And then authors mention that they optimize the equation using L-BFGS, a standard quasi-Newton procedure to optimize smooth functions of many variables (no more details). How does it work ? …

Optimization using SPSA — PennyLane documentation

WebPython SPSA.optimize - 6 examples found. These are the top rated real world Python examples of qiskit.algorithms.optimizers.SPSA.optimize extracted from open source … WebThe problem of small UAVs flight optimization is considered. To solve this problem thermal updrafts are used. For the precise detection of the thermal updrafts center the simultaneous perturbation stochastic approximation (SPSA) type algorithm is proposed. If UAVs use thermal updrafts so they can save the energy during the flight. red-black tree deletion https://kungflumask.com

Self-guided quantum state tomography for limited resources

Web13 Jun 2024 · spsa.py : a general-purpose minimization algorithm (an improved version of the SPSA algorithm) utils.py : small utility functions match.py : a script to organize a … Web4 Oct 2024 · The SPSA.optimize() method is deprecated since Qiskit 0.37 (Terra 0.21). You should always use SPSA.minimize().. Both methods support the same arguments but minimize() follows the interface of scipy.optimize and returns OptimizerResult object where optimize() returns point, value, nfev. where, point: is a one-dimensional … Web9 Dec 2024 · SPSA is an algorithm of optimisation invented by James C. Spall specially useful for noisy cost functions and the ones which the exact gradient is not available. The … know 6

qiskit-optimization - Python Package Health Analysis Snyk

Category:ibm q experience - Difference between qiskit SPSA optimize and …

Tags:Spsa algorithm python

Spsa algorithm python

Hyperparameter Optimization Techniques to Improve Your …

Web30 Jun 2024 · The Python Scipy module scipy.optimize has a method minimize () that takes a scalar function of one or more variables being minimized. The syntax is given below. scipy.optimize.minimize (fun, x0, method=None, args= (), jac=None, hessp=None, hess=None, constraints= (), tol=None, bounds=None, callback=None, options=None) … WebSpeci cally, how to use QAOA with the Simultaneous Perturbation Stochastic Approximation (SPSA) algorithm to solve the Max-Cut problem. All steps of the algorithm are explicitly …

Spsa algorithm python

Did you know?

WebSubgradient and Reformulation of the SPSA Algorithm First, we introduce some definitions and preliminary results on convex analysis, with more details in [11]. Let h be a real-valued convex function on Rr; a vector sg(x) is a subgradient of h at a point x if h(z) ≥ h(x) + (z − x)Tsg(x),∀z. The set of all subgradients of h at x is called Web13 Nov 2024 · import numpy as np. def SPSA (alpha,gamma,lowa,A,c,iterations,theta): dimension=len (theta) ppar = [1,0, -1, 0, 0] p = np.poly1d (ppar) # declare vector function …

Web16 Feb 2007 · In this paper, a first-order SPSA algorithm is introduced, which makes use of adaptive gain sequences, gradient smoothing and a step rejection procedure to enhance convergence and stability. The algorithm performance is illustrated with the estimation of the most-likely kinetic parameters and initial conditions of a bioprocess model describing … WebSPSA algorithm [2]. Efficiency, simplicity of implementation and very modest computational costs make first-order SPSA (1SPSA) particularly attractive, even though it suffers from the classical drawback of first-order algorithms, i.e. a slowing down in the convergence as an optimum is approached. Unfortunately, this phenomenon is even more ...

Web12 Mar 2024 · Python Tutorial. This tutorial is based on designing a micro-electromechanical system (MEMs) jumping robot, and my code can be found here. There are two arms to this project: Optimize design from a set of constrained equations — an analytical model derived from first principles — that likely weave together with … Web9 Dec 2024 · • Gradient and Newton based SPSA (Simultaneous Perturbation Stochastic Approximation) and Smooth Functional Algorithm • Numerical comparison of the above algorithms for two simulation case in ...

WebVariational hybrid quantum classical algorithms are a class of quantum algorithms intended to run on noisy intermediate-scale quantum (NISQ) devices. These algorithms employ a parameterized quantum circuit (ansatz) and a quantum-classical feedback loop. A classical device is used to optimize the parameters in order to minimize a cost function that can be …

Web9 Feb 2024 ·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) Explore More Live Courses; For Students. Interview Preparation Course; Data Science (Live) GATE CS & IT 2024;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 … know a fence ocean groveWeb1 Jul 2024 · This code defines runs SPSA using iterators. A quick intro to iterators: Iterators are like arrays except that we don't store the whole array, we just store how to get to the … red-black striped snakeWebMy primary research interests lie in Reinforcement Learning and Stochastic Optimal Control. Recently, I have started exploring the role of Game Theory in making multi-agent reinforcement learning algorithms more practical to real-world business applications. Amongst the application domains, I am interested in Supply chains, Smart grids and … know 8330 speakersWebversion of this algorithm presented in [6], however, does not perform well in practice (unlike its two-simulation counterpart). In [7], SPSA-based algorithms for the long-run average cost objective have been presented. In [8], SPSA algorithms for the aver-age cost objective that are based on certain deterministic perturbation constructions red-black tree deletion examplesWebAlgorithm framework with 3 main functions: ask () which provides a candidate on which to evaluate the function to optimize. tell (candidate, loss) which lets you provide the loss associated to points. provide_recommendation () which provides the best final candidate. know a fest chennaiWebQuantum natural SPSA optimizer¶. Author: Yiheng Duan — Posted: 18 July 2024. Last updated: 05 September 2024. In this tutorial, we show how we can implement the quantum natural simultaneous perturbation stochastic … know 91.1 live streamWebIf jac in [‘2-point’, ‘3-point’, ‘cs’] the relative step size to use for numerical approximation of jac. The absolute step size is computed as h = rel_step * sign (x) * max (1, abs (x)) , possibly adjusted to fit into the bounds. For method='3-point' the sign of h is ignored. If None (default) then step is selected automatically. red-black tree methods all adapted from clr